订单事务里使用feign调用商品服务提供的接口,订单事务异常回滚的时候要怎样让商品服务的操作也回滚呢?

来源:5-7 扣库存(Feign)

如果有独特

2018-08-26

http://img.mukewang.com/szimg/5b82aa3800010c4409150205.jpg

我这边实验的结果时库存依旧会被成功扣除

写回答

1回答

廖师兄

2018-08-27

不会回滚的。单体应用的事务是建立在数据库的事务之上的,为什么可以回滚,是由于数据库支持。而现在拆分成多个应用了,要做到回滚,需要使用分布式事务,这是一大块内容,慕课网有专门的课程。

0
0

SpringCloud Finchley(M2+RELEASE+SR2)微服务实战

SpringCloud组件实现微服务,【已升级Finchley.Release】

5668 学习 · 2489 问题

查看课程